The Washington International Value Added Reseller Agreement, also known as the Washington ISARA, is a legal contract that governs the relationship between a supplier or manufacturer and a value-added reseller (VAR) in the international marketplace. This agreement outlines the terms and conditions under which the VAR can resell, distribute, and provide value-added services for the supplier's products or services in Washington. The Washington ISARA is designed to protect the rights and interests of both the supplier and the VAR, ensuring a mutually beneficial partnership. It serves as a blueprint for various aspects of the business relationship, covering key areas such as pricing, marketing, intellectual property rights, warranties, termination conditions, and dispute resolution mechanisms. There are different types of Washington International Value Added Reseller Agreements, depending on the specific needs and circumstances of the parties involved. Some common types include: 1. Distribution Agreement: This type of agreement focuses on the reselling and distribution of the supplier's products or services by the VAR in Washington. It outlines the pricing structure, delivery terms, and geographical territories where the VAR can operate. 2. Service Agreement: In some cases, the VAR may provide value-added services, such as product customization, technical support, or training. A Service Agreement under the Washington ISARA specifies the scope of these services, performance metrics, and payment terms. 3. Licensing Agreement: If the supplier's intellectual property, such as software or patented technology, is involved, a Licensing Agreement may be necessary. This agreement defines the terms of use, royalties, and any restrictions or limitations imposed on the VAR. 4. Non-Exclusive Agreement: A Washington ISARA can be non-exclusive, allowing the supplier to engage multiple Vars to promote and sell their products in the region. This type of agreement typically outlines the specific rights and obligations of each VAR and emphasizes fair competition among them.
